 On Thursday, the President of Turkmenistan Serdar Berdimuhamedov held a regular meeting of the Cabinet of Ministers on the digital system, at which the results of the work of the sectors of the national economy for four months of 2023 were summed up.

 During the meeting, Vice-Chairman of the Cabinet of Ministers Ashirguly Begliev reported on the results of the work carried out in the sectors under his supervision in January-April 2023, on the achieved technical and economic indicators for the extraction of oil and gas condensate, the production of lubricating oils.

 In particular, it was reported that the Türkmennebit State Concern fulfilled the plan for oil supply at the level of 102 percent, for oil refining at refineries – by 102.8 percent, for the production of gasoline – by 106.7 percent, diesel fuel – by 108 percent,  4 percent, polypropylene – by 100.6 percent, liquefied gas – by 101.4 percent.

 During the reporting period, the plan for the extraction of natural and associated gas was fulfilled by 106.4 percent, for the export of “blue fuel” – by 107.6 percent.

 Summing up the report, Serdar Berdimuhamedov emphasized the important role of the fuel and energy complex in the national economy, noting that appropriate measures should be taken to further increase the production of natural gas and oil.

 The head of state also stated the need to attract investments to the industry and constantly increase the capacities of the industrial enterprises of the complex, giving a number of instructions to the Vice-Chairman in this regard.
